St. Michael-Albertville Adoptable Pets of the Week–March 2

A sweet little cat and a 2-year-old pup named Foley are this week's pick of the litter at the shelter.

Crossroads Animal Shelter in nearby Buffalo is teaming up with St. Michael Patch to bring you a special feature here on the site.

"Pets of the Week" features a pair of adoptable pets at the popular shelter, which recently welcomed and adopted out its 6,000th animal in December 2011.

Crossroads is located at 2800 10th St SE in Buffalo. During "winter hours," the shelter is open from 2 to 6 p.m. Friday, noon to 5 p.m. Saturday and noon to 4 p.m. Sundays.

In addition to the lovable pets, the shelter also features an array of handcrafted pet accessories that volunteers sell to raise funds for the facility.

This week's featured pets are:

Cat: Patsy is a sweet girl, attractive, lovable girl. She's looking for a lap to call her own.

Dog: Foley is only about 30 pounds, and already knows some commands. He is really a friendly 2-year-old.
